Методы создания курсоров в Netezza: подробное руководство

Чтобы создать курсор в Netezza, вы можете использовать следующие методы:

  1. Оператор DECLARE CURSOR. Этот метод позволяет объявить курсор и связать его с определенным запросом SQL. Вот пример:
DECLARE my_cursor CURSOR FOR SELECT column1, column2 FROM your_table;
  1. Оператор OPEN: после объявления курсора вам необходимо открыть его перед получением данных. Инструкция OPEN инициализирует курсор и устанавливает его в первую строку результирующего набора. Вот пример:
OPEN my_cursor;
  1. Инструкция FETCH. Инструкция FETCH используется для извлечения строк из набора результатов, связанного с курсором. Вы можете получить одну строку за раз или получить несколько строк за одну выборку. Вот пример получения одной строки:
FETCH my_cursor INTO variable1, variable2;
  1. Заявление CLOSE: после завершения работы с курсором вам следует закрыть его, чтобы освободить связанные ресурсы. Оператор CLOSE используется для закрытия курсора. Вот пример:
CLOSE my_cursor;

Это основные методы создания и использования курсора в Netezza. Не забывайте обрабатывать любые исключения или ошибки, которые могут возникнуть во время операций с курсором.